The deal with changing to synthetics with high mileage is that if you have worn or barely sealing seals the added slipperyness of synthetics may cause them to leak. Thats the only reason some manufacturers caution switching to synthetics beyond 50K miles. If your seals are good than do it. I don't know if anyone mentioned this or not but I would also suggest replacing your fuel filter very soon if you haven't already. If it gets too clogged then the ECU will detect knock since not enough fuel is getting to the motor and thus retard timing, I have to replace the one on our Eclipse soon as it's getting exessive knock now and everything else is ok. That's where a pocketlogger comes in extremely handy! I thought the Eclipse was getting some knock but I didn't know how much until we datalogged last week, it's crazy what all you can find out with one of those. A buddy datalogged his Talon a few weeks ago and found out that he was only getting 55% of full throttle with it floored, took out the floor mat and got almost 70%, found out that the throttle cable had WAY too much slack.
